On 10/26/2011 08:38 PM, Carl Trieloff wrote:

Use queue state replication and client failover via the address or
failover exchange.


A few words of warning... as it stands there are a few operational issues
with that 'feature' you should be aware of:

* if links are down replication events can back up very fast and there is
no way to manage this
* resuming replication is impossible if any events are lost
* its a little cumbersome to configure

[I've been experimenting with a much nicer design proposed by Ted. I have a
working patch but its unlikely to get committed anytime soon]
